We had a lovely and relaxing stay at Kigbeare View. The facilities were ideal, especially as someone who has dietary requirements, so I could cook and prepare all my meals safely.

I was pleasantly surprised with how easily accessible the Lodge and hotel activities were by public transport. We got a train in straight from Exeter, and were collected by a friendly Ashbury minibus driver, who proceeded to help us travel back and forth between activities with no charge! If you don't have a car or don't want to make the long motorway journey, I highly recommend staying at the Lodge for the balance between peace and quiet, and ease of transport links that you won't get in the main hotel.

I may not be a golfer, but the view over the holes was really beautiful - the ability to practically walk straight out to play would be perfect for any golf-fans I'm sure!

If you get a food delivery to the Lodge, it's much easier to liaise with reception to help direct your driver or help you with collection. I imagine that would be the same for takeaways!

Stayed at Kigbeare View end of February. The weather wasn’t great, but what a view! The lodge was warm, comfortable, and a really nice place to relax. The electric fire made it feel even cosier in the evenings. There’s loads to do at Ashbury Resort, and we only scratched the surface. We did rifle and pistol shooting (which was great fun) and gave padel tennis a go on the new courts. We also got out and explored Dartmoor National Park, climbed a few tors, and stopped by some local villages along the way. First time for us, and a must if you can find the time! For food, Graylings Fish & Chips in Okehampton was so good we went back twice! Bearslake Inn and Dartmoor Inn both served good pub food with great service. (There are 10% off vouchers for Bearslake Inn in the kitchen drawer, which is a nice touch!)We would stay at Kigbeare View again. The lodge had everything we needed, was comfortable, and made a great base for both the resort and exploring the area. There’s so much more we didn’t get around to doing—next time!
